Piezo resistive fabrics and plastics, like Velostat, perform well as resistors because of their high values. Piezo resistive materials improve resistance when pushed on, earning them excellent power sensing resistors and bend sensors. Find out more during the Sensors phase.

The aptitude of conducting fabrics to beat a perpetuating environment is essential for use in e-textile apps. We, consequently, investigated the affect of washing over the electrical conductivity with the PA/lycra knitted elastic fabrics dealt with with diverse written content of PU in the conductive formulation because of the immersion method. The samples were being washed utilizing the domestic laundry washing equipment with more polyester ballast fabric included Together with the sample to suit the standard excess weight. Determine eight displays the relative transform of resistance of fabrics around ten washing cycles. PEDOT:PSS cost-free-standing films simply disintegrate when immersed in water as well as the influence will probably be worse with vigorous washing actions. Nonetheless, fabric addressed with only PEDOT:PSS by immersion technique managed some conductivity around 10 washing cycles which Obviously exhibits that there's dyeing effect as stated ahead of.

Owing to this separation technique, Grafren was ready to obtain large-high-quality graphene flakes and work on its main product or service: electrically conductive textiles. The company produced an progressive way to include graphene flakes in to the depth on the fabric, wrapping each individual unique fiber and creating a conductive skin with managed electrical conductivity.

A brief circuit is definitely an accidental, very low-resistance link amongst two points in the circuit. Leading to possibly extreme current movement that can result in injury, or in a new shorter circuit that pulls current faraway from the first pathways and elements.
